Larb Gai with Brown Rice and Herbs
Minced chicken cooked dry rather than fried, then dressed off the heat with lime and fish sauce and loaded with far more mint and coriander than looks sensible.

Ingredients
- 22 g Brown rice
- 180 g Chicken breast
- 2 tsp Fish sauce
- ½ Lime
- 12 g Mint
- 80 g Green beans (optional)
- 100 g Bean sprouts (optional)
- 80 g Cucumber (optional)
- 2 Thai chilies (optional)
- 12 g Cilantro (optional)
Method
- Rinse the brown rice, then simmer it in twice its volume of water, covered, until tender and the water is absorbed, about 26 minutes.
- While the rice cooks: chop the chicken breast finely by hand until it is coarse mince. Top and tail the green beans.
- While the rice cooks: slice the cucumber and chillies, pick the mint and coriander leaves, and whisk the fish sauce with the juice of the lime.
- Put the chicken into a dry hot pan with a splash of water and cook 5 minutes, breaking it up constantly, until it turns white and crumbly with no liquid left. Larb is cooked dry, not fried.
- Add the green beans for the last 2 minutes so they keep their squeak, then take the pan off the heat.
- Pour the lime and fish sauce dressing over the hot chicken and fold it through off the heat — the residual warmth carries it into the meat without cooking the lime.
- Fork the brown rice into a bowl, spoon the larb over it, and pile on the bean sprouts, cucumber, chilli and all the herbs. Fold once at the table so the leaves stay whole.

How many calories are in Larb Gai with Brown Rice and Herbs?
A serving has about 362 calories — 44.7g protein, 35.2g carbs, 6.8g fat, 6.5g fiber. Figures are estimated from the ingredient amounts and will shift with your portions and brands.
Is it high in protein?
Each serving has about 44.7g of protein, roughly 49% of its calories.
Is Larb Gai with Brown Rice and Herbs gluten-free?
Based on its ingredients, Larb Gai with Brown Rice and Herbs has no gluten-containing components, so it's naturally gluten-free — as always, check that any packaged ingredients you use are certified gluten-free to be safe.
